What's Happening?
The upcoming release of Call of Duty: Black Ops 7 on November 14 introduces a range of new perks and wildcards designed to enhance multiplayer gameplay. The game features 30 weapons, including 16 new additions, and offers players various strategic options through its perk system. Key perks include 'Ghost' for stealth, 'Flak Jacket' for protection against explosives, and 'Looper' for re-earning scorestreaks. The game also introduces a new Combat Specialties system, allowing players to activate bonuses based on their perk selections. Wildcards such as 'Overkill' and 'Perk Greed' provide further customization options.
